White light spots in the eyes may be caused by vitreous clouding and retinal degeneration.
1. Vitreous clouding: mainly due to vitreous degeneration, vitreous inflammation and other factors, leading to the symptoms of hyaluronic acid macromolecules in the vitreous cavity of patients undergo cracking, thus causing uneven refractive medium in the vitreous body, and then appear the symptoms of white light spots in the eyes.
2. Retinal degeneration: due to the peripheral retina in the eye peripheral retina cracks or detachment caused by the vitreous body on the retina pull, which is prone to the phenomenon of white spots in the eyes.
Patients with white spots in the eyes may also be caused by other disease factors, it is recommended to go to the hospital ophthalmology examination, and according to the results of the examination for treatment.
